I am a registered Clinical Psychologist, and I’m here to support you with compassion, care, and understanding as you navigate life’s challenges. I completed my Bachelor of Social Science majoring in Psychology and Human Resource Management, as well as my Honours Degree in Psychology, at Swinburne University, followed by a Master’s Degree in Clinical Psychology at Australian Catholic University. I have undertaken extensive professional development across a range of evidence-based therapeutic approaches including; · Mindfulness-Based Cognitive Behaviour Therapy (MBCBT), · Interpersonal Therapy, · Narrative Therapy, · Brief Psychodynamic Therapy, ·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, · Grief and Bereavement Counselling. · Trauma Therapy · Schema Therapy I completed in-depth training in EMDR and Schema Therapy, allowing us to gently explore and work through deeper patterns and experiences that may be underlying your current concerns. I am committed to ongoing learning and professional growth, so you can feel confident that the care you receive is thoughtful, up-to-date, and centered on your mental wellbeing.; I have worked as a psychologist across a wide range of settings, including public and private hospitals, community health services, and Headspace, supporting both adolescents and adults. This diverse experience has allowed me to work with people from many backgrounds and life stages, and to adapt my approach to meet each person’s unique needs. I have also provided outreach services for individuals living in the community with ongoing mental health challenges, bringing support beyond the therapy room when it was most needed. My clinical experience includes working within inpatient and outpatient Clinical Health and Psychology teams, providing both group and individual therapy. I have supported adults through PTSD-focused group therapy and individual counselling within a Psychological Trauma Recovery Service, as well as working with individuals experiencing substance use challenges in a community health setting. I have also worked closely with adolescents through individual counselling at Headspace, and facilitated mindfulness-based group therapy within a private hospital setting.
